Actually, I had to add a security patch for blender, and due to late
python changes, I had to rework some portability patches; I took time to
update the GNU/kFreeBSD patch as well [1], which means 2.46+dfsg-6 is
now built on kfreebsd-* [2].

 1. http://packages.debian.org/changelogs/pool/main/b/blender/current/changelog
    (which should be updated to show 2.46+dfsg-6 a few hours after this
	mail reaches the list).
 2. http://buildd.debian-ports.org/status/package.php?p=blender

I still have some packages to update sligthly for lenny, blender 2.48a
for experimental is the next on the list.
